Description

Files that were used in Justine et al.'s manuscript, entitled ‘Lawns and meadows in urban green space - A comparison from greenhouse gas, drought resilience and biodiversity perspectives’. CO2, CH4 and N2O fluxes, C/N content in soil and plant diversity were measured in urban grasslands around Helsinki Metropolitan Area. Twelve of the sites (6 control lawns and 6 meadows) belong to the Lawns into Meadows experiment measured from 2020-2022, and provide crucial data (respiration, CH4 and N2O and plant diversity) about conversion from a lawn into a meadow. The 4 other sites includes a mesic meadow, a dry meadow, an irrigated lawn and a non-irrigated lawn, where respiration, GPP, green cover and plant diversity were recorded from 2021-2022.
